Green chillies are available in the form of frozen, dried and fresh. I appreciate green chillies for various reasons, for instance:

  • Green chillies are packed and loaded with vitamin C, green colour and fibre 
  • It holds a very distinct flavour, is pungent, aromatic and pleases your taste buds
  • Green chillies compliments a variety of recipes, especially this kind of chillies
  • Biryani, pulao, green tikka, vegetables and vege pakoras do not reach their peak flavour without green chillies
  • Green chillies extraordinarily add value to the omelette and eaten with paratha
  • In many regions, it is the part of sideways and eaten raw with every single bite, even people do not beget their meals without it
  • Traditional pickles and  vinegar pickles of green chillies are eaten with the main course, more specifically, rice and lentils
